Output 584baeaabbfa20adc6553af9383bddd79989adae86234b9ae8bfdb1665972325:1

value
505072
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 850208c4f54e4754406e256a65229b89908b6d60 OP_EQUALVERIFY OP_CHECKSIG
address
1D8HJreXx13Up9kt8uTE7q7doWoBz9SGmX
transaction
584baeaabbfa20adc6553af9383bddd79989adae86234b9ae8bfdb1665972325
spent
true